
Linear programming is a powerful mathematical tool used to find the best possible solution to a problem involving optimising a linear objective function subject to a set of linear constraints. It is widely applied in various fields, including economics, engineering, military, transportation, and manufacturing. To make decisions that maximise or minimize a specific outcome. What Is Linear Programming?
As the name suggests, linear programming (LP) involves finding the ‘optimum’ in a certain model. The model has a linear objective function, and linear constraints define the region of feasible solutions.
Objective Function:
The decision variables in linear programming are the unknowns, and the objective function provides the parameter that one wants to maximise, minimise, or optimise.
Constraints:
The literature often defines the constraints in a linear programming problem as the restrictions or limits placed on the decision variables.
Feasible Region:
A feasible region is the collection of points attained in a linear programming problem due to the constraints’ results. The best solution resides in this area.
Optimal Solution:
The best solution is the point characteristic of the feasible region, which lies and provides the highest or lowest value of the objective function. It is the optimum outcome that can be arrived at, given the problem’s specific requirements.

Why is linear programming necessary?
Linear programming is essential for several reasons, both in academic settings and in real-world applications:
Decision-Making Tool:
This means that linear programming provides a more structured method of making decisions. In this respect, it assists in identifying the right mix of resources to allocate, scheduling production, and managing processes best.
Wide Range of Applications:
Numerous industries use linear programming, including banking, transportation, manufacturing, and agriculture. Moreover, its application can benefit supply chain management, transport network analysis, and optimal crop production.
Foundation for Advanced Topics:
Linear programming is an important concept that students who wish to major in mathematics, computer science, operation research, or economics should know. Other advanced courses like nonlinear programming, integer programming, and network flow analysis require it as a prerequisite.
